Racing the Race: How to Analyze Racing, The Race Context, and Wagering Strategy

I’m “racing the” race, not the brochure. I build strategy from the race context, then I bet the probability of a trip, not a headline. 7 checks I run before I wager:

  • Compare early fractions from last 3 starts; if slower, downgrade speed bets.
  • Map gate draw vs likely pace; inside bias matters at Oaklawn.
  • Track first-call speed figure; decide “lead” vs “stalk.”
  • Use workout recency: last move within 10 days beats older bullets.
  • Bet exacta with top 2 trip styles; avoid same-style boxes.
  • Set a max loss: $50 bankroll, stop after 2 wagers.
